Description

Tokuyama Corporation produces and sells various chemical products in Japan. It operates through Chemicals, Cement, Advanced Electronic Materials, Life Science, Environmental Business, and Others segments. The Chemicals segment offers caustic soda, soda ash, calcium chloride, sodium silicate cullet, sodium bicarbonate, purifeed, vinyl chloride monomer, polyvinyl chloride resin, propylene oxide, methylene chloride, polyrotaxanes, and chloroform. Its Cement segment provides cement, ready-mixed concrete as well as engages in the recycling and environment business. The Advanced Electronic Materials segment provides polycrystalline silicon; fumed silica and tetrachlorosilane; aluminum nitride; high-purity chemicals for electronics manufacturing and photoresist developer; and isopropyl alcohol. Its Life Science segment provides medical diagnosis systems, dental materials and photochromic materials, advanced pharmaceutical ingredients and intermediates, health foods, plastic lens-related materials for glasses, and microporous film. The Environment Business segment offers plastic window sashes, ion exchange membranes, as well as engages in waste gypsum board recycling activity. The company was formerly known as Tokuyama Soda Co., Ltd. and changed its name to Tokuyama Corporation in April 1994. Tokuyama Corporation was incorporated in 1918 and is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.
